Two kittens abandoned in cardboard box now up for adoption at Erath County Humane Society.


I'm not sure if this is Rico or Mambo, but he sure is cute!

 

It’s hard to believe that anyone could stomach leaving a pair of helpless kittens inside a cardboard box, but it happened.

 

Five-month-old Rico and Mambo were abandoned and are now up for adoption at the Erath County Humane Society.



ECUW executive director Serena Wright told Beneath the Surface News that the kittens are curious little guys and are beginning to warm up to people.

 

“Mambo is not sure about being held and Rico is very vocal when he sees people, but is still a little shy,” Serena said.

 

They are both neutered, fully vaccinated, dewormed, microchipped and litter box trained.
